Paris Harbor Freight Store Grand Opening Next Week

Paris, Tenn.–Harbor Freight Tools in Paris will hold its grand opening at 8 a.m. Saturday, November 6.

Marketing Director Lisa Hartley said the store was opened to customers earlier this week in a ‘soft opening’ and the official opening will be November 6.

The Paris store, located at 1150 Mineral Wells Avenue, is the 35th Harbor Freight Tools store in Tennessee. The new store brings approximately 25-30 new jobs to the community. The store will be open seven days a week from 8 a.m. to 8 p.m. Monday through Saturday, and from 9 a.m. to 6 p.m. on Sunday.

“We’re ready to serve and deliver value to customers in Paris and all of Henry County,” said Jeremy King,  Store Manager. “At Harbor Freight, we recognize that now, more than ever, our customers depend on us for the tools they need to get the job done at an affordable price. We are the place for quality tools at the  lowest prices for mechanics, contractors, homeowners and hobbyists—any tool user who cares about  value.”

The store will stock a full selection of tools and equipment in categories including automotive, air and power  tools, storage, outdoor power equipment, generators, welding supplies, shop equipment, hand tools and  much more.
